The novels written about the Three Kingdoms are basically about competing with heroes, or gathering heroes to dominate. The constant war is very troublesome and tiring. Most of them are fought from the time the protagonist appears to the end, which is too troublesome. There are many wars in this book, but they are basically foreign wars. The protagonist will not participate in the struggle for hegemony in the Central Plains, but will provide mercenaries for the princes. At the same time, he will continue to plunder slaves and various resources in foreign wars, and demanding war reparations is the way to go! According to the protagonist's words: pay him to death, drag him to death, play him to death!
This book is a bit fantasy, but there will never be any random spells. At most, the protagonist uses skills that are a little stronger than others, but not too much.
